分享好友 数智知识首页 数智知识分类 切换频道

软件开发银行外包公司值得去吗?

在当今数字化时代,软件开发已成为企业运营不可或缺的一部分。随着技术的不断进步和市场需求的日益增长,外包软件开发服务成为了许多公司降低成本、提高效率的选择。然而,对于是否选择外包软件开发服务,许多公司和个人都面临着一个关键问题:外包公司是否值得信任?本文将探讨这一问题,从多个角度分析外包公司的优势与潜在风险,以帮助您做出明智的决策。...
2025-07-13 11:2890

在当今数字化时代,软件开发已成为企业运营不可或缺的一部分。随着技术的不断进步和市场需求的日益增长,外包软件开发服务成为了许多公司降低成本、提高效率的选择。然而,对于是否选择外包软件开发服务,许多公司和个人都面临着一个关键问题:外包公司是否值得信任?本文将探讨这一问题,从多个角度分析外包公司的优势与潜在风险,以帮助您做出明智的决策。

一、优势分析

1. 成本效益

  • 节约资金:通过外包软件开发,公司可以显著降低人力成本,尤其是对于初创企业和中小企业来说,这是一项极具吸引力的投资。外包公司通常提供按项目计费的服务模式,这意味着公司可以根据实际需求灵活调整预算,无需承担长期固定成本。这种灵活性使得公司在面对市场波动或业务调整时,能够迅速作出反应,确保资金的有效利用。
  • 优化资源配置:外包公司通常拥有丰富的行业经验和专业技能,能够根据公司的业务需求,快速调配合适的技术团队。这种高效的资源整合能力,不仅提高了开发效率,还缩短了产品上市时间,从而为公司赢得了宝贵的市场竞争优势。

2. 专业分工

  • 提升开发质量:外包公司通常拥有专业的开发团队,他们具备丰富的行业知识和实践经验,能够确保软件产品的质量和稳定性。通过与经验丰富的外包团队合作,公司可以避免因内部人员技能不足或经验不足而导致的开发风险,确保软件产品能够满足客户的需求和期望。
  • 加速创新进程:外包公司通常与多家技术供应商保持紧密合作,能够及时获取最新的技术和工具。这种开放和创新的合作模式,有助于公司快速适应市场变化,推动技术创新和产品升级。

3. 灵活性和适应性

  • 应对市场变化:外包公司通常具备较强的市场敏感性,能够迅速响应市场变化,调整开发策略。这种灵活性使得公司能够更好地把握市场机遇,实现业务的持续增长。
  • 跨文化协作:外包公司往往拥有来自不同国家和地区的团队成员,这为公司带来了多元化的文化背景和思维方式。这种跨文化的合作模式,有助于公司更好地理解不同市场的需求和特点,提高产品的国际竞争力。

二、潜在风险分析

1. 沟通和协调问题

  • 信息不对称:由于外包公司与公司之间存在较大的地理和文化差异,双方在沟通过程中可能会出现信息不对称的情况。这可能导致误解和冲突,影响项目的顺利进行。因此,建立有效的沟通机制和建立良好的合作关系至关重要。
  • 管理挑战:外包公司通常具有独立的管理体系,这可能会给公司的项目管理带来一定的挑战。特别是在跨文化协作中,如何确保双方的沟通顺畅、目标一致,是公司需要面对的一大难题。

2. 依赖性增加

  • 过度依赖:随着对外包公司依赖程度的增加,公司可能会面临失去自主权的风险。一旦外包公司出现问题或业绩不佳,可能会导致项目进度受阻甚至失败。因此,公司需要谨慎评估外包合作的可行性和风险。
  • 技术更新滞后:外包公司可能无法及时跟进最新的技术趋势和市场需求,导致公司的产品逐渐落后于竞争对手。为了保持竞争力,公司需要加强自主研发和技术创新。

3. 法律和合规风险

  • 合同条款模糊:外包合同中可能存在一些模糊不清的条款,这可能会给公司带来法律风险。例如,合同中的知识产权归属、保密义务等条款如果处理不当,可能会导致纠纷和损失。因此,公司需要仔细审查合同条款,确保自己的权益得到保障。
  • 监管合规挑战:在某些国家和地区,外包公司可能需要遵守当地的法律法规和行业标准。这可能会给公司带来额外的合规成本和挑战。为了确保项目的顺利进行,公司需要与外包公司密切合作,确保双方的合规要求得到满足。

软件开发银行外包公司值得去吗?

三、建议

1. 深入了解外包公司

  • 考察公司背景:在选择外包公司之前,公司应该对其背景进行深入的了解。这包括公司的成立时间、发展历程、主要业务领域以及在市场上的地位等。了解这些信息有助于公司判断外包公司的可靠性和专业性。
  • 评估合作伙伴资质:除了公司背景外,公司还应该评估外包公司的合作伙伴资质。这包括公司的技术实力、项目管理经验以及行业声誉等。选择有良好口碑和专业能力的合作伙伴,可以确保项目的顺利进行和成功交付。

2. 明确合作目标和期望

  • 制定明确的项目目标:公司应该与外包公司共同制定明确的项目目标和里程碑。这有助于双方明确各自的责任和期望,确保项目的顺利进行和成功交付。同时,这也有助于公司更好地控制项目进度和质量。
  • 设定合理的期望值:在合作过程中,公司应该设定合理的期望值,避免过高或过低的期望导致合作失败。这包括对项目进度、质量、成本等方面的合理预期。通过设定合理的期望值,公司可以更好地应对可能出现的挑战和困难。

3. 建立有效的沟通机制

  • 定期沟通会议:为了确保项目的顺利进行和成功交付,公司应该与外包公司建立定期沟通会议。在这些会议上,双方可以分享项目进展、讨论遇到的问题和解决方案,并共同制定下一步的工作计划。通过定期沟通会议,公司可以更好地了解项目的最新动态,及时发现和解决问题。
  • 建立反馈机制:为了确保项目的顺利进行和成功交付,公司应该建立有效的反馈机制。这包括对项目进展、质量、成本等方面的定期反馈。通过收集和分析这些反馈信息,公司可以更好地了解项目的实际情况,及时调整工作计划和策略。同时,这也有助于外包公司更好地了解项目的实际需求和问题,提供更好的支持和服务。

4. 加强风险管理

  • 识别潜在风险:在合作过程中,公司应该积极识别潜在的风险因素,如技术风险、管理风险、法律风险等。这些风险可能会影响到项目的顺利进行和成功交付。通过识别潜在风险,公司可以提前做好准备和应对措施,减少风险的影响。
  • 制定应对策略:针对识别到的潜在风险,公司应该制定相应的应对策略。这些策略可能包括技术升级、人员培训、法律咨询等。通过制定应对策略,公司可以更好地应对风险带来的挑战和困难,确保项目的顺利进行和成功交付。

5. 持续改进和优化

  • 定期评估项目绩效:为了确保项目的顺利进行和成功交付,公司应该定期评估项目绩效。这包括对项目进度、质量、成本等方面的评估。通过评估项目绩效,公司可以了解项目的实际表现和存在的问题,及时进行调整和优化。
  • 寻求持续改进:在评估项目绩效的基础上,公司应该积极寻求持续改进的机会。这可能包括优化项目管理流程、提高技术能力、加强团队建设等。通过持续改进和优化,公司可以提高项目的成功率和竞争力,实现可持续发展。

综上所述,选择外包软件开发服务是一个复杂的决策过程,涉及到多方面的考量。通过全面分析外包公司的优势与潜在风险,并结合具体的业务需求和市场环境,企业可以做出更为明智的选择。在数字化转型的大潮中,外包软件开发服务为企业提供了一种灵活、高效、成本效益的解决方案。然而,企业在选择外包服务时必须保持警惕,确保与可靠的合作伙伴建立稳固的合作关系,以实现业务的长期发展和成功。

举报
收藏 0
推荐产品更多
蓝凌MK

办公自动化130条点评

4.5星

简道云

低代码开发平台0条点评

4.5星

帆软FineBI

商业智能软件0条点评

4.5星

纷享销客CRM

客户管理系统0条点评

4.5星

推荐知识更多